Collapsible Soils in Colorado



The Colorado Geological Survey has published another in their engineering geology series that is not only a great resource for the citizens of that state, but will be of value to many of us with similar problems.

"Collapsible Soils of Colorado" by Jonathan White and Celia Greenman, is #14 in the CGS Engineering Geology series. Its 108 pages cover the basics of what collapsible soils are, their properties, and geomorphology before describing collapsible soils and susceptible areas around the state. There are extensive sections on geological and geotechnical investigations, mitigation techniques, and how homeowners can reduce risk. Much of what is in here can be applied to Arizona and other areas with collapsible soils.

Arizona has $790M+ in highway projects ready to go



Arizona has an estimated $790 million in highway projects that could begin within 90 days of funding according to numbers from the American Association of State Highway and Transportation Officials and Stateline.org. Other estimates put that figure as high as $1 billion. [right, Arizona state highway system. Credit ADOT]

States are laying out options to fund as part of the proposed economic stimulus packages in Congress, with highway infrastructure being a major focus. The states identified 3,100 projects totaling $18 billion ready to go in the short term. Arizona has the 7th largest dollar value, with Texas having the most at $1.8 billion. Altogether, states are proposing $64 billion in highway projects over an 18-24 month period.

But state and local governments are arguing about whether it's more effective to funnel infrastructure funds through the states or give large amounts directly to local governments.

My own ties to the Beagle expedition involve tiny Ascension Island which lies just off the Mid-Atlantic ridge in the south Atlantic. HMS Beagle stopped there briefly on its return to England and Darwin made the first geologic observations and investigations of the volcanic island. Although uninhabited, it maintained a small garrison in the early 1800s to guard Napoleon on St. Helena, and since WWII has been a strategic communications center.

I started working on Ascension in 1987 as part of a geothermal exploration program. We were the 4th geologic party to work on the island, counting Darwin as the first. [top, Sisters volcanoes, Ascension Island. My photo. bottom, geologic map of Ascension Island, University of Utah Research Inst.]

My last trip there was in 2005, drilling samples for paleomag studies with Mike Valentine from University of Puget Sound. Every trip I discover something, many things, new. Black Mesa coal permit revision approved


The U.S. Office of Surface Mining issued a revised permit that allows Peabody Coal to combine the Kayenta mine and now-closed Black Mesa mine despite opposition from environmental groups and members of the Navajo and Hopi tribes. The Kayenta mine supplies 8.5 million tons of coal to the Navajo Generating Station in Page.

The OSM decision doesn't automatically allow mining to resume at the Black Mesa mine but is a necessary step. It shut down in 2006 when the Mohave Generating Station closed in Laughlin, Nevada, which used the entire output of the mine.

Opposition to the mine has been over concerns about groundwater use and religious significance of the area. Proponents of expanding the Peabody operating area point to the jobs and economic benefits to the tribes. [right, dragline at Kayenta mine. Credit, Peabody Coal]

Copper prices put pressure on Freeport


Declining prices mean that almost 1/3 of copper production by Phoenix-based Freeport McMoRan Copper & Gold is unprofitable at current prices, according to an analysis by Bloomberg.com. If prices stay below $1.50 per pound (they're at $1.28 today), Freeport may institute a third round of cuts to production with resulting layoffs and even closures. Geothermal PEIS released for western U.S.


The Bureau of Land Management (BLM) and U.S. Forest Service issued the record of decision for the programmatic portion of the Final Programmatic Environmental Impact Statement (PEIS) for Geothermal Leasing in the Western United States, including Alaska.

This amends 114 BLM land use plans across the Western United States, including Alaska, to identify areas open for consideration for geothermal leasing. Stipulations, best management practices, and procedures for leasing are also provided in the decision.

There will be a series of workshops around the country in Spring 2009 to explain to how the PEIS cna be used for geothermal exploration activities.

The map at right shows 142 million acres of BLM lands available for leasing (yellow) and 106 million acres of Forest Service lands (green). The San Francisco volcanic field near Flagstaff should have a big potential for geothermal but was not included in the plan.

Use stimulus funds to clean up abandoned mines



The news of an illegal immigrant having to be rescued after falling into a 35-foot deep abandoned mine shaft near Douglas today, is a reminder of the hazard that faces all of us out in rural and remote areas.

While there are substantial federal monies available to clean up abandoned coal mines, it's almost impossible to get funding for hard rock mines, which are what we have in Arizona and many other Western states. [right, credit, Wickenburg.com]

It seems to me that there is a natural win-win situation here, given that filling in and boarding up these old mines requires construction workers, materials, and expertise, and the various stimulus bills being crafted in Congress are aimed at putting funds into infrastruction projects that can be started in 30-90 days. Many of Arizona's mines are known, and the construction efforts while sometimes tricky, are not rocket science.

Laurie Swartzbaugh, assistant to Joe Hart, the Arizona State Mine Inspector, sent me a copy of recent testimony from the Interstate Mining Compact Commission and the National Association of Mine Land Programs to the Senate Energy and Natural Resources Committee. They listed 80,000 abandoned openings in Arizona, second only to Nevada's 200,000.

Arizona identified 23 mine sites with 81 openings that could be readily closed in the next 24 months for a cost of $810,000. California, Montana, and Alaska have lists of ready for closure adding to tens of millions of dollars. I imagine the Arizona list could be expanded greatly with a bit more time to research and update the inventory.

UA climate researcher warns of penguin loss


National Geographic interviewed UA climate researcher Joellen Russell about her work on a study that found 50% of emperor penguin and 75% of Adelie penguin colonies may disappear if the global climate warms 2 degrees C above pre-industrial levels.

The story says changes in winds that drive the ocean currents around Antarctica will prevent sea ice from forming especially in the continents northern latitudes where the penguin colonies are concentrated. [right, Adelies at Cape Adere]

The emperors raise their young on sea ice and the Adelies hunt for food among the broken sea ice.

Mineralogy of Sunset Crater fumarole deposits


The summit of Sunset Crater has been closed to hikers since 1973, and getting access to the fumarole deposits requires special permission. Sarah Hanson, a professor at Adrian College, has worked for the Park Service for the past 5 summers at the Monument and is lead author on a new report describing the mineralogy of the fumarole deposits. Sarah sent us a copy of Rocks & Minerals magazine, Nov-Dec issue with an 11-page article filled with SEM photos of the minerals.

The six fumarole deposits are narrow, elongate and parallel to the crater rim. Sarah and co-authors conclude the fumarole vents were active in the waning stages of volcanic activity (which began during the period of 1073-1090 A.D.) with cooling vapors and increasing oxygen fugacity, resulting in a zoning of minerals from gypsum-hematite-magnetite to gypsum-earthy hematite to gypsum-sulfur.

Highway 87 landslide moving


ADOT advised us on Friday that the landslide that closed State Route 87 between Phoenix and Payson last March for 6 days, is moving. AZGS and ADOT have been cooperating since the initial event to try to understand the feature better in order to mitigate its impact on the highway. The steel barriers buried at the base of the slope have shown some continuing deflection, but engineers noted a bulge in the slope above the road following last weeks storm that raises concerns about possible larger movement. [right, slide mass on March 22, 2008. Credit, ADOT]

Update 12-22-08: the photo at right shows the steel beams being buried at the base of the slope last May to form a barrier to the slide. The beams were emplaced below the projected slide plane based on drill holes. Reports are that the beams have been bent roadward due to movement/pressure from the slide mass.

The short life and hard times of Phoenix Mars Lander


Last week's cover story in Nature is a 6-page review of the UA's Phoenix Mars Lander mission, from how it came to be to the last . And despite my following the mission from the landing to the last message and aftermath, I learned a lot more about the mission from this article. The title for this post came from a line in the article.

There's an interesting section on NASA's stepping and taking over control of the mission when they had problems getting the scoops of soil into the TEGA for analysis. It turns out the brackets at the base of the cover were a hair's width too big and blocked the doors.
